Choosing between BeSafe Rate by BeSafe Group and Triptease: Messages depends on your hotel’s specific needs in direct booking tools. BeSafe Rate aims to boost direct sales through prepaid rates with travel insurance, focusing on revenue management, while Triptease emphasizes personalized web experiences and targeted messaging to increase conversions. Both target hotel operators seeking to reduce reliance on OTAs, but they approach this goal with different features and strategies.
BeSafe Rate’s core strength lies in its prepaid rate and insurance offering, promising to increase direct bookings while streamlining refund processes. Triptease, on the other hand, offers a suite of tools designed to improve website engagement, rate parity, and customer trust, with a broader feature set supported by a large network of integrations. Which aligns better with your hotel's strategic focus—revenue management or digital marketing?
Both products aim to reduce OTA dependency, but their methods differ significantly. BeSafe Rate is a revenue management system centered on offering prepaid rates with complimentary insurance, helping guests feel secure and encouraging direct booking. Triptease focuses on website personalization, rate parity insights, and targeted messaging to convert visitors into direct customers.
While BeSafe Rate’s value proposition is straightforward—drive direct bookings through a prepaid, insured rate—Triptease’s approach is more about enhancing the guest journey and trust through customized web interactions. If your hotel needs a platform to increase direct bookings by optimizing website conversion, Triptease is your clear choice. Its tools—such as rate parity monitoring, targeted messaging, exit pop-ups, and AI-powered analytics—are proven to drive revenue, especially with a recent 4.64/5 rating based on 135 reviews.
If your team requires a revenue-focused approach with a prepaid rate that includes guest insurance, BeSafe Rate offers that specific function. Its lower cost ($100/month) and streamlined focus on prepaid rates make it suitable for hotels seeking simple, direct sales growth without extensive digital marketing features. To summarize, choose Triptease for website conversion and marketing, BeSafe for revenue management and insurance-focused bookings.

Triptease boasts 15 exclusive features, including OTA parity live feed, price comparison widgets, exit intent pop-ups, A/B testing, and detailed analytics, all aimed at increasing direct bookings and optimizing website performance. Its features support targeted messaging, rate monitoring, and campaign tracking, which are absent in BeSafe Rate.
BeSafe Rate offers a narrower feature set focused on prepaid rates and insurance, with no additional tools listed. Given its limited features, Triptease’s broader suite provides more value for hotels investing in digital marketing. Edge: Triptease.

Triptease integrates with 43 verified partners, including major PMS and booking engine systems like Bookassist, Mirai, GuestCentric, and others. Its wide partner network facilitates smoother implementation across diverse hotel tech stacks.
BeSafe Rate offers 5 verified partners, including some common integrations like Mews and Simple Booking. With significantly fewer available integrations, BeSafe Rate’s connectivity options are limited. Edge: Triptease.

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. BeSafe Group has an HT Score of 0 and Triptease has 84. Here is how the score is calculated.
| Criteria Group | Weight | What It Measures |
|---|---|---|
| Customer Ratings & Reviews |
|
How highly do users recommend this product?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ories ▾ The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ias. |
| Partner Ecosystem |
|
How highly do tech partners recommend this company?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ality ▾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ack. |
| Customer Centricity |
|
How customer-centric is this organization?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ness ▾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features. |
| Reach, Staying Power & Resources |
|
How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ing?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score ▾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ity. |
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
